About 277 Roberts Street

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

277 Roberts Street is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Grimsby (DN32 8HH). It has a recorded floor area of 87 m² (around 936 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(February 2019)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since October 2013.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Poor to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ump.

Across 2014–2019,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£123,000 is 40.6% above the 2019 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£93/sq ft) was about 42.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£87,500 in June 2019.
